Explore the beauty and diversity of the animal world through more than 300 captivating images
Animal: Exploring the Zoological World chronicles the captivating visual history of zoology: a rich and multi-faceted discipline that straddles art, religion, science, and culture, from the birth of life to the present day.
Comprising 300 illustrations painstakingly selected by an international panel of experts, Animal draws from many cultures, countries, and eras. It presents iconic works by renowned artists, scientists, photographers, and field expertsβranging from manuscripts, paintings, sculptures, and photographs to animations, prints, sketches, and digital renderings.
